0

OpenCL 1.0 сертифицирован

Андрей Харланов • 10 декабря 2008, 12:17

9 декабря консорциум Khronos Group утвердил спецификацию языка программирования OpenCL версии 1.0. Ведущие производители графических процессоров NVIDIA и AMD, а также такие компании, как Apple, IBM, Nokia, Motorolla, Samsung, Texas Instruments и другие ратифицировали эту спецификацию.

opencl.jpg

OpenCL (от англ. Open Computing Language — «открытый язык вычислений») — язык программирования, который используется для вычислений на графических процессорах компьютеров и портативных устройств. OpenCL заявлен как первый открытый, не предполагающих выплаты роялти за его использование, кросс-платформенный стандарт подобного рода.

Читать дальше →

1

Snow Leopard выходит не раньше срока

Андрей Харланов • 4 декабря 2008, 10:18

mac-os-x-snow-leopard-disc.png
На конференции для разработчиков WWDC 2008 Стив Джобс рассказал о следующей версии операционной системы Mac OS X — Snow Leopard — и объявил, что она будет готова в течение года. Некоторое время назад в интернете ходили слухи, что релиз этой версии Mac OS X может произойти раньше намеченных сроков — где-то в начале 2009 года.

Похоже, Snow Leopard все-таки не будет выпущен раньше WWDC 2009. Как пишет AppleInsider, новая сборка Snow Leopard, которая недавно поступила к бета-тестерам, еще далека от готовности.

Читать дальше →

52

Windows 7 vs. Mac OS X 10.6 по версии The Onion

Димитрий Соловьёв • 8 ноября 2008, 18:25

The Onion провёл для нас сравнительный анализ выходящих в следующем году операционных систем от Apple и Microsoft.

Читать дальше →

10

Apple разберётся с Psystar «по-тихому»

Димитрий Соловьёв • 19 октября 2008, 23:55

Open Computer

На днях стало известно, что Apple и Psystar решили разобраться в своих разногласиях, воспользовавшись альтернативным разрешением споров. Иначе говоря, обе компании теперь прибегают к медиации (переговорам в присутствии нейтрального лица, способного рассудить дело).

Переговоры будут проходить до января, но к дате завершения от компаний не требуется достижения консенсуса. Поэтому, если на регулярных свиданиях Apple и Psystar будет биться посуда, то в следующем году дело действительно может дойти до суда.

Читать дальше →

2

Mac OS X — вторая по популярности ОС

Денис Балтин • 3 октября 2008, 12:14

На этой неделе компания Net Applications, основываясь на данных посещений свыше 40 000 ресурсов, провела исследования по изучению распространенности той или иной операционной системы. Итак, в сентябре рыночная доля операционной системы Mac OS X составила 8,23 процента, увеличившись за последний месяц на 0,37 процента и заняв, тем самым, второе место в мире по популярности.

Первое место, как и следовало ожидать, занимает семейство операционных систем Windows (90,29 процента), третье место за системами, базирующимися на ядре Linux (0,91 процента). При этом, доля рынка первой за последний год снизилась на полтора процента, популярность же второй увеличилась в полтора раза.

Существенный рост доли рынка Mac OS X можно объяснить тем, что данная операционная система очень популярна в западных учебных заведениях, где компьютеры Apple зачастую распространяются по льготным ценам. Впрочем, зная реалии нашего рынка, следует заметить, что России до таких цифр еще очень далеко.

36

Путь к Mac через пиратство

Димитрий Соловьёв • 18 августа 2008, 1:33

Многим знакома ситуация, когда вы от друзей, из интернета или откуда-то ещё узнали о чудесном компьютере от Apple, но не можете решиться его приобрести. Бывает, что у вас нет приятеля, готового дать вам попользоваться своим Mac (а пользователи Mac обычно ещё те жадины), чтобы вы решили для себя, нужно оно вам или нет. Тогда ключевой причиной нерешительности является страх потратить немаленькие деньги на продукт, который впоследствии может вам и не понравиться. Пока что невозможно приобрести Mac OS X для железа, собранного не по схеме Apple. Но со времён Mac OS X 10.4.4 — а именно тогда произошёл переход Mac на процессоры Intel — у желающих попробовать кусочек пирога появился пусть и не совсем честный, но всё же способ установить эту систему. Данная статья будет интересна как раз тем, кто давно хотел поиграться с Mac OS X, но пока не готов приобрести один из компьютеров Apple.

Есть такая профессия — энтузиаст

10 января 2006 года Apple выпустила первое поколение устройств на процессорах Intel, что сразу повлекло за собой попытки использовать систему на не-Apple железе. Явление Mac OS X на PC — в народе именуемое «хакинтош» (от hack и Macintosh) — по большому счёту обязано энтузиастам, а не Apple.

Над ключевыми шагами к возможности установки Mac OS X на сторонних системах работала масса людей, все из сообщества OSx86. Нам не известны их имена, но их псевдонимам выразят благодарность многие, у кого хакинтош был промежуточным этапом до настоящего Mac. Так, Maxxuss, SemjaZa и JaS были первыми, кто смог заставить EFI — более продвинутую замену BIOS, на которой построена OS X — работать на архитектуре x86. Позже энтузиастам Mifki, Semthex и Rufus удалось перенести на x86 и ядро XNU. Но настоящая эра хакинтоша для человека началась с выходом установочных DVD от JaS и tubgirl, которые позволяли без боли в зубах установить Mac OS X 10.4.8 на множество компьютеров на процессорах Intel или AMD.

В наши дни установка Mac OS X на ваш домашний не-Apple компьютер реальна и возможна. Обычно установка и работа с системой проходит не без проблем, но на сборках, которые близки сборкам Apple, система работает гладко. Сейчас существует множество дистрибутивов (Kalyway, Leo4All, Zephyroth), что позволяет покрыть максимальное количество конфигураций железа — если на конкретный компьютер не устанавливается один дистрибутив, то вполне может установиться другой. А для большинства возможных проблем уже есть лекарство, созданное всё в том же сообществе OSx86.
Читать дальше →

3

Snow Leopard будет работать только на процессорах Intel

Андрей Харланов • 13 июня 2008, 17:01

Похоже, слухи о том, что новая операционная система Apple Mac OS X Snow Leopard будет работать только на процессорах Intel , подтверждаются.

Все, кто присутствовал на презентации, посвященной Snow Leopard, подписали соглашение о неразглашении услышанной информации, поэтому все подробности о новой операционной системе можно было узнать только на сайте Apple, что мы и сделали в нашем обзоре Mac OS X Snow Leopard). Однако в интернете появился скриншот требований, которые предъявляет к системе Snow Leopard.

mac-os-snow-leopard-system-requirements.jpg

Первой строкой в них идет процессор Intel, а это значит, что владельцы всех компьютеров Apple, купленных ранее января 2006 года не смогут установить на них Mac OS X 10.6 Snow Leopard.

13

Mac OS X 10.6 Snow Leopard

Андрей Харланов • 10 июня 2008, 14:38

snowleopard.pngСтали известны некоторые подробности о новой операционной системе Mac OS X 10.6 Snow Leopard (Снежный барс). Если вас не пугает английский язык, направляю вас на сайт Apple, где появились странички, посвященная Snow Leopard.

Как мы и писали ранее, почти никаких заметных новых функций в Snow Leopard не будет — Apple сконцентрирует свои усилия на улучшении производительности и безопасности операционной системы. Даже само название Snow Leopard намекает на то, что эта версия Mac OS X принесет эволюционные изменения в Leopard. В комментариях к посту блога Ars technica развернулась очень интересная дискуссия по этому поводу, советую всем прочитать (нам бы такие дискуссии на Макспуне!).

И все-таки одна новая функция в Snow Leopard точно появится — это поддержка Microsoft Exchange. Для тех пользователей, которые работают в больших компаниях, это означает, что их почта, календарь и адресная книга будет автоматически синхронизироваться с рабочим компьютером (для остальных Apple придумала сервис Mobile Me, о котором мы расскажем в следующем посте).

В Snow Leopard появится технология Grand Central, которая поможет разрабатывать программы, которые будут максимально эффективно использовать многоядерные процессоры.

Полная поддержка 64-битных вычислений позволит использовать до 16Тб оперативной памяти (в 500 раз больше нынешнего лимита в 32Гб).

Другая технология, которая появится в Snow Leopard, — OpenCL, Open Compute Librarу. С помощью OpenCL разработчики смогут создавать программы, которые будут использовать мощности видеокарты для своих вычислений.

Последнее анонсированное на данный момент изменение в Mac OS X — новая версия программы-фреймворка QuickTime X, которую обещают переписать с нуля.

8

Mac OS X исполнилось 7 лет

Андрей Харланов • 26 марта 2008, 12:25

Вечеринка уже закончилась, и гости разошлись по домам, но мы то с вами продолжаем праздновать? Что праздновать? Начало весны. День рождения Mac OS X — в воскресенье нашей любимой операционной системе стукнуло семь лет.

Вы знаете, что в девичестве Mac OS X звали Rhapsody? Именно такое название имел проект по разработке новой операционной системы на основе OpenStep — ОС компании NeXT, которую Apple купила в 1996 году после нескольких неудачных попыток создать замену оригинальной Mac OS. Nextstep была основана Стивом Джобсом в 1985 году после его ухода из Apple.

OSXBoxes.png

Apple пыталась разработать новую операционную систему с 1994 года (проект Copland), но принципиально новая система никак не хотела рождаться, и Apple приходилось выпускать апдейты к Mac OS. Компания терпела серьезные финансовые убытки и была на грани банкротства. В это время Стив Джобс становится внешним управляющим Apple и получает карт-бланш от совета директоров на любые действия, которые, по его мнению, смогут вернуть Apple к жизни.

Главной проблемой было то, что разработчики не хотели переписывать свои приложения для новой операционной системы — Adobe заявила, что она вообще уйдет с платформы Macintosh, если у нее не будет возможности быстро переписать свои приложения для работы с новой ОС. Два года ушло на то, чтобы портировать Macintosh API на UNIX библиотеки, известные как Carbon. Благодаря Carbon уже существующие программы можно было портировать для работы с Mac OS 9. Впоследствии Mac OS 9 стала частью Mac OS X и называлась Classic — именно она запускала приложения, написанные до появления интерфейса программирования приложений (API) Cocoa.

Первый релиз серверной версии Mac OS X состоялся в январе 1999 года, а на домашние компьютеры OS X пришла ровно 7 лет назад — 24 марта 2001 года.

Статья написана на основе материалов Wikipedia. Все ссылки ведут на ее станицы. Там много интересного.

Кстати, не все знают, что Mac OS X читается как “мак о-с тен”. Теперь все :)

А вы с какой версии Mac OS работаете на маке?

8

10.5.2 — это о чем?

Андрей Харланов • 13 February 2008, 21:40

Вы слышали уже, наверное, да? Mac OS X Leopard обновился до версии 10.5.2. Список новых функций и устраненных ошибок огромен, и при желании вы можете ознакомиться с ним на сайте Apple (причем даже на русском языке). Но я хотел бы остановится на двух вещах: обновлении работы стеков и возможности отключения прозрачности меню-бара.

Сначала про стеки. Во-первых, появилась новый метод их отображения — List, то есть список всех файлов или программ, которые находятся в стеке. Выглядит это следующим образом:

stack.png

Во-вторых, теперь можно выбрать, как будет отображаться стек в доке — в виде стопки файлов или в виде папки. Сделать это можно в меню, которое появляется по правому клику на стеке.

Лично мне теперь намного удобнее вызывать программы из стека, который показывает мне список всех программ в папке Applications, чем из того, который показывает их в режиме Grid (хотя на самом деле, чаще всего я вызываю программы с помощью Spotlight или Quicksilver — так быстрее).

Вторая вещь, на которую я хотел бы обратить ваше внимание — появление возможности отключить прозрачность меню-бара (полоска с меню вверху экрана). Сделать это можно в разделе Desktop & Screen Saver в панеле системных настроек.

Почему я говорю именно об этих двух обновлениях? Дело в том, что многие пользователи были не довольно отсутствием этих функций в предыдущих версия Leopard, и на волне этого недовольства появлялись такие программы, как HierarchicalDock, которые исправляли ситуацию. Приятно, что Apple прислушивается к своим покупателям и изменяет Mac OS X согласно нашим запросам.